Output 04d3d4956151fe356b4cc6ac039d92d3c0c91ee1a44c7b37685b793400269dfc:1

value
11064617
script pubkey
OP_0 OP_PUSHBYTES_20 3fdaa2f7d92f75e1e79706bd21e31cb98406b5db
address
bc1q8ld29a7e9a67reuhq67jrccuhxzqddwmu2tfe9
transaction
04d3d4956151fe356b4cc6ac039d92d3c0c91ee1a44c7b37685b793400269dfc
confirmations
141443
spent
true